Abstract

This invention relates to a "fanner capable of enhancing operation features at different levels," including at least: a fan wheel and a driving unit. The driving unit drives the fan wheel to maintain at a constant rotational speed. The fan wheel includes at least a hub and plural blades extending radially outwards from the hub. The plural blades are arranged so that each blade overlap the next consecutive, neighboring blade. Or the mounting angles at the roots of the blades are less than 53 degrees, while the blade tips are configured to be less than 46 degrees. The solidity at the blade roots are greater than 1.5 and that at the blade tips are greater than 1, to ensure that the fan wheel is able to operate under a constant rotational speed thereby enhancing the heat dispersion effect of the fanner.
